England`s Hockey Matches Live Online All This Week
 
Fantastic news for hockey fans! 
 
From tomorrow (Saturday), Hockey fans in the UK will be able to watch England`s men live in action against the five best teams in the World in the ABN AMRO Champions in Melbourne, Australia.
 
The tournament begins with Germany v England at 02:05am (UK time) on Saturday morning and will also see England play Spain, Australia, the Netherlands and Korea between Saturday and Sunday 6 December.
 
The England Hockey Board (EHB) has paid for a number of elements of this coverage and would appreciate hockey supporters passing on this information to fellow fans, players and colleagues to give as many people as possible the opportunity to follow the team.

Sky Sports
Sky Sports will screen one hour highlights programmes covering all of England`s Champions Trophy matches beginning on Saturday night at 11pm on Sky Sports 3 Digital.
The full highlights programme schedule is as follows.  Please note this is subject to change at short notice by the television company.

Using ipadio software, members of England’s squad and management team will be making phonecasts from Melbourne, which you will be able to hear on www.englandhockey.co.uk.  Already, tournament debutants Dan Fox and Nick Catlin have spoken about their first experiences with the group and Strength & Conditioning Coach Andy Hudson has talked about how he has ensured England’s players are fully recovered from jet lag after a day in the air.
